Q: Is 54,472,525 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 54,472,525 is a composite number.

Why is 54,472,525 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 54,472,525 can be evenly divided by 1 5 19 25 95 475 114,679 573,395 2,178,901 2,866,975 10,894,505 and 54,472,525, with no remainder.

Since 54,472,525 cannot be divided by just 1 and 54,472,525, it is a composite number.
